nyt sudoku answers Modern Sudoku was popularized by Nikoli in Japan in the 1980s. It has since become a global phenomenon, with daily puzzles appearing in newspapers and online platforms worldwide. sudoku solvers asset nyt Sudoku variants like Killer Sudoku, Jigsaw Sudoku, and Sudoku-X provide additional challenges for players looking for something different from the classic version.
